I also love the Pizza Tower pizza, there’s something about the crust that tickles my taste-buds and both my kids and I like the sauce (small feat in our family).Īfter dinner, we’ll give the girls some quarters for the upstairs game room. Two kids can each get a free one-topping pizza with a minimum adult purchase of $5. Our favorite night to visit is Wednesday since it’s kids’ eat free night. The kids’ meals ($2.79-$3.99) also include a small cup of soft serve ice cream but drinks are extra ($.99 with free refills). When you’re seated, they provide each child with a fistful of fresh dough for them to shape and mold. I think they’ve perfected how to serve families. Here you don’t have to worry about the noise level – all the families eating seem to cancel one another out. There’s also a mini television viewing area where the kids can watch a kid-friendly show while you wait for your meal. The first level is all about the kids and the pale blue covered walls are adorned with some of their favorite cartoon characters – Scooby Doo, Dora, The Peanuts gang and more. The building is sort of shaped like a tower (thus the name) and the circular staircase winds up and up to different dining levels.
